Understanding the 'Entourage Effect'

While tetrahydrocannabinol (THC) is primarily responsible for the psychoactive effects of cannabis, it's a mistake to attribute the entire experience to THC alone. The 'entourage effect' is the central principle explaining how terpenes influence a user's high. This theory suggests that the various compounds in the cannabis plant—including cannabinoids, flavonoids, and terpenes—work together synergistically to produce a more balanced and nuanced effect than any single compound could in isolation.

Terpenes interact with the endocannabinoid system (ECS) in several ways, including modulating how cannabinoids bind to their receptors and potentially affecting neurochemical states. For example, some terpenes can enhance the absorption of cannabinoids, leading to a faster onset of effects or a more potent experience. Other terpenes can reduce potential side effects of THC, such as anxiety and paranoia, creating a more mellow high.

Common Terpenes and Their Influence

With over 200 terpenes identified in the cannabis plant, each one carries a unique aroma and contributes to the overall effect. The specific combination of these compounds, known as the terpene profile, is what gives different strains their characteristic properties. Here are some of the most common terpenes and their reported effects:

  • Myrcene: The most abundant terpene in cannabis, myrcene is known for its earthy, musky aroma and its potential sedative effects. High concentrations of myrcene are often associated with the classic 'couch-lock' feeling of indica strains. It may also help THC cross the blood-brain barrier more effectively, enhancing the overall effect.
  • Limonene: Found in citrus rinds and known for its bright, zesty aroma, limonene is often associated with uplifting and mood-enhancing effects. This terpene may help relieve stress and anxiety, balancing some of the potential paranoia from THC.
  • Pinene: With a crisp, pine-like scent, pinene is linked to increased alertness and memory retention. It can help counteract the short-term memory impairment sometimes associated with THC, contributing to a more focused high.
  • Linalool: Providing a floral, lavender-like aroma, linalool is valued for its calming and anti-anxiety properties. Strains high in linalool are often sought for relaxation and stress relief.
  • Caryophyllene: This spicy, peppery terpene is unique because it also acts as a cannabinoid, binding directly to CB2 receptors in the body. This interaction gives it anti-inflammatory and pain-relieving effects, making it a key component in therapeutic cannabis use.

How Consumption Methods Affect Terpenes

The way you consume cannabis can significantly impact how you experience the effects of terpenes. For example, inhaling via smoking or vaporizing allows for rapid absorption, which can highlight the aromatic and immediate effects of the terpene profile. Vaporizing at lower temperatures is believed to preserve more of the delicate terpenes that might be destroyed by the higher heat of combustion. In contrast, edibles are processed through the digestive system, where most terpenes are not absorbed effectively and can be destroyed. This means the terpene profile in an edible primarily affects its flavor and aroma, with minimal contribution to the psychoactive effect.

Comparing Strain Types and Their Terpenes

For a long time, the cannabis community relied on the simple indica vs. sativa classification to predict effects, associating indicas with relaxation and sativas with energy. Modern research reveals that the terpene profile is a far more accurate indicator of a strain's potential effects than its plant structure or origin. A strain's unique combination of terpenes, not just its THC percentage, is the true determinant of its effects.

Terpene Profile Associated Effect Example Strains Key Takeaway
High Myrcene & Linalool Deep Relaxation, Sedative Granddaddy Purple, OG Kush Great for unwinding or sleep; may enhance 'couch-lock'.
High Limonene & Pinene Uplifting, Energetic, Focused Super Lemon Haze, Jack Herer Excellent for daytime use, mood enhancement, and mental clarity.
High Caryophyllene Anti-Inflammatory, Stress Relief Girl Scout Cookies, Bubba Kush Valued for therapeutic benefits due to interaction with CB2 receptors.
